mishmash

noun mish·mash \ˈmish-ˌmash, -ˌmäsh\

: a confused mixture of things

Origin of MISHMASH

Middle English & Yiddish; Middle English mysse masche, perhaps reduplication of mash mash; Yiddish mish-mash, perhaps reduplication of mishn to mix
First Known Use: 15th century
